Thank you for using Ubuntu and reporting a bug. I appreciate the difficulties 
you are facing, but this is not a bug in iptables. iptables is a tool for 
manipulating netfilter in the kernel and it cannot by itself limit bandwidth. 
If there are iptables rules affecting the machine, it would be because of 
firewall (ie netfilter) rules added either by you or a tool, but this seems 
unlikely. The bug lacks detail to reassign to another package and therefore I 
am closing. If you feel this is in error, please file a new bug against a 
specific package, however I suggest if you are still experiencing the problem, 
you explore support options:
